In today's online landscape, customer reviews hold immense influence. When potential customers search your brand, they turn to these reviews to gauge your credibility. Verified reviews, in particular, provide a strong https://robertdyui904890.qodsblog.com/35383353/enhance-your-google-ranking-with-verified-reviews